Jadeja got just one chance in England

While Umesh Yadav was the backup pacer in the team, Ravindra Jadeja played the role of the backup spinner in India's away tours this year. Just like Umesh, after not featuring in a single match in South Africa, Jadeja played against Afghanistan in the historic Test match and against England in the final Test.

With India generally opting for just one spinner in the away tours, Ravichandran Ashwin has been India's preferred choice over Jadeja. Even in the second Test at Lords in England when India opted for two spinners, Kuldeep Yadav made the cut. Jadeja, currently the second best Test all-rounder, made his way to the XI in the final Test only after an injury to Ashwin.

In the only opportunity that he got in England, Jadeja took 7 wickets and also bailed out India with the bat in the first innings by scoring 86 runs. With him set to play the two matches against the Windies, Jadeja has to give his best if he wants to feature in the Australian tour. After Jadeja making a great comeback to the ODI in the Asia Cup, Jadeja will look to make a statement with the ball and the bat to seal the spot of the main spinner.
